Output 33e98fcb07235503c36f11c23b0fc73c0fa3d3f55af00624d90b1f2f4b8e6807:3

value
665152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b93ad4b39b5f19d6322ae936d96fa8a855b1ca0 OP_EQUAL
address
3PAddPy9w8wBHC9UTAxUVrPxhRKNFchr7K
transaction
33e98fcb07235503c36f11c23b0fc73c0fa3d3f55af00624d90b1f2f4b8e6807